The incorporation of bromine atoms into organic molecules, as seen in 1,3-Dibromo-5-(trifluoromethoxy)benzene, opens up significant avenues for further functionalization. These bromine atoms are excellent leaving groups and readily participate in various polymerization and cross-coupling reactions, which are critical for creating intricate polymer architectures and tailored material properties. This capability is central to its utility as a material science component.

Moreover, the trifluoromethoxy group attached to the benzene ring provides distinct advantages. It can impart increased thermal stability, chemical resistance, and altered surface energy to the resulting materials. These properties are highly desirable in demanding applications where materials are exposed to harsh environmental conditions, UV radiation, or corrosive substances. The compound's role as a fluorinated organic synthesis building block allows for the precise introduction of these beneficial attributes.

The potential applications span across various sectors. In polymer synthesis, it can be used to create specialty polymers with unique electrical or optical properties. In the coatings industry, it can contribute to developing more durable, weather-resistant, and chemically inert finishes.
